Siargao’s Hidden Jungle Paradise
Maasin River
If you’re looking for a serene escape from Siargao’s bustling surf spots, Maasin River is a dreamy jungle retreat where emerald waters, swaying palm trees, and a picturesque rope swing create the ultimate tropical vibe.
Why Visit?
- Iconic Rope Swing– Swing like Tarzan into the refreshing river, with a backdrop of lush palms—perfect for Instagram!
- Crystal-Clear Waters– Swim or float peacefully in the calm, cool river surrounded by nature.
- Bamboo Bridge & Scenic Views– Walk across a charming bamboo bridge and soak in the peaceful riverside atmosphere.
- Less Crowded– A quieter alternative to Siargao’s busy beaches, offering a true off-the-grid experience.
Best Time to Visit
- Early Morning or Late Afternoon– Avoid the midday heat and enjoy softer lighting for photos.
- Dry Season (March-October)– The water is clearest, and the current is gentle.
How to Get There
1. From General Luna– Rent a motorbike (₱300-₱500/day) and drive south toward Santa Monica (~40 mins).
2. By Tricycle– Hire a roundtrip ride for ₱800-₱1,200 (negotiable).
3. Entrance Fee– ₱50 per person (locals may ask for a small donation for the swing).
Tips for Visitors
- Bring waterproof gear– Protect your phone/camera—you’ll want to snap pics on the swing!
- Wear water shoes– The riverbed can be rocky.
- Pack snacks & water– Only small local stalls are nearby.
- Respect the locals– The swing is maintained by villagers; tips are appreciated.
